Sierra Club targets Bachmann’s oil ties in ‘Stain’ ad

By Andy Birkey
Wednesday, November 18, 2009 at 9:03 am

bachmannsierraThe national chapter of the Sierra Club has launched an ad attacking Rep. Michele Bachmann for what the group says are close ties to the oil industry. The ads are in their second week of a two-week run on television stations in Bachmann’s district, according to Sierra Club Action, the political wing of the environmental group.

In addition to Bachmann, the ads are targeting Republican Reps. John Boehner of Ohio, Denny Rehberg of Montana, Lee Terry of Nebraska, Roy Blunt of Missouri, and Blaine Luetkemeyer of Missouri, as well as Democrat Jason Altmire of Pennsylvania.

“Stain,” as the ad is titled, “highlights the cash from Big Oil and other special interests taken by Members who voted against the American Clean Energy & Security Act, a comprehensive clean energy and climate plan that will put America back in control of our economy, our security, and the future of our planet,” according to a statement from the Sierra Club.
